Heavy flavour physics at LEP

Description

The hadronic Z0 decays, registered at LEP in 1990 are studied. The forward-backward asymmetry of the b quark production and b lifetime measurements are discussed. B0 and B+ lifetime measurements using correlations between a lepton and a charm particle in semi-leptonic decays and evidence for Λb production are described. The partial width of Z0 into bb-bar pairs was also measured. Concerning the charm sector, measurements on D* production which give access to the c quark fragmentation function and to the partial width of the Z0 into cc-bar pairs are described. Tau lifetime measurements are also discussed. (K.A.) 48 refs., 40 figs., 3 tabs
